Output 58d75de8eac9f8eaac6627a2315f529bd1e2ec745e365eca87f4f34d50b9241e:2

value
56801871
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0483a22e8f0458abdca231142c7ba32a90f51644 OP_EQUALVERIFY OP_CHECKSIG
address
LKdpf39aU9W8CDX4pkDojwmtDF3hBbx4uA
transaction
58d75de8eac9f8eaac6627a2315f529bd1e2ec745e365eca87f4f34d50b9241e
spent
true